[PATCH 1/2] Implement ACPI event delivery upon subscription.

Drivers can register their listener to receive events instead of
using a single event queue.
Limit the number of pending events to 32 so if a reader is stuck
it won't consume all memory.

diff --git a/drivers/acpi/bus.c b/drivers/acpi/bus.c
index 606f873..c4d5412 100644
--- a/drivers/acpi/bus.c
+++ b/drivers/acpi/bus.c
@@ -280,91 +280,79 @@ EXPORT_SYMBOL(acpi_bus_set_power);
    -------------------------------------------------------------------------- */
 
 static DEFINE_SPINLOCK(acpi_bus_event_lock);
-
-LIST_HEAD(acpi_bus_event_list);
+LIST_HEAD(acpi_event_listener_list);
 DECLARE_WAIT_QUEUE_HEAD(acpi_bus_event_queue);
 
-extern int event_is_open;
-
-int acpi_bus_generate_event(struct acpi_device *device, u8 type, int data)
+int acpi_bus_register_event_listener(struct acpi_event_listener *listener)
 {
-	struct acpi_bus_event *event = NULL;
 	unsigned long flags = 0;
 
-	ACPI_FUNCTION_TRACE("acpi_bus_generate_event");
+	ACPI_FUNCTION_TRACE("acpi_bus_add_listener");
 
-	if (!device)
+	if (!listener)
 		return_VALUE(-EINVAL);
 
-	/* drop event on the floor if no one's listening */
-	if (!event_is_open)
-		return_VALUE(0);
-
-	event = kmalloc(sizeof(struct acpi_bus_event), GFP_ATOMIC);
-	if (!event)
-		return_VALUE(-ENOMEM);
-
-	strcpy(event->device_class, device->pnp.device_class);
-	strcpy(event->bus_id, device->pnp.bus_id);
-	event->type = type;
-	event->data = data;
-
 	spin_lock_irqsave(&acpi_bus_event_lock, flags);
-	list_add_tail(&event->node, &acpi_bus_event_list);
+	list_add_tail(&listener->node, &acpi_event_listener_list);
 	spin_unlock_irqrestore(&acpi_bus_event_lock, flags);
 
-	wake_up_interruptible(&acpi_bus_event_queue);
-
 	return_VALUE(0);
 }
 
-EXPORT_SYMBOL(acpi_bus_generate_event);
+EXPORT_SYMBOL(acpi_bus_register_event_listener);
 
-int acpi_bus_receive_event(struct acpi_bus_event *event)
+int acpi_bus_unregister_event_listener(struct acpi_event_listener *listener)
 {
 	unsigned long flags = 0;
-	struct acpi_bus_event *entry = NULL;
 
-	DECLARE_WAITQUEUE(wait, current);
+	ACPI_FUNCTION_TRACE("acpi_bus_remove_listener");
 
-	ACPI_FUNCTION_TRACE("acpi_bus_receive_event");
-
-	if (!event)
+	if (!listener)
 		return_VALUE(-EINVAL);
 
-	if (list_empty(&acpi_bus_event_list)) {
+	spin_lock_irqsave(&acpi_bus_event_lock, flags);
+	list_del(&listener->node);
+	spin_unlock_irqrestore(&acpi_bus_event_lock, flags);
 
-		set_current_state(TASK_INTERRUPTIBLE);
-		add_wait_queue(&acpi_bus_event_queue, &wait);
+	return_VALUE(0);
+}
 
-		if (list_empty(&acpi_bus_event_list))
-			schedule();
+EXPORT_SYMBOL(acpi_bus_unregister_event_listener);
 
-		remove_wait_queue(&acpi_bus_event_queue, &wait);
-		set_current_state(TASK_RUNNING);
+int acpi_bus_generate_event(struct acpi_device *device, u8 type, int data)
+{
+	struct acpi_bus_event *event;
+	struct acpi_event_listener *listener = NULL;
+	unsigned long flags = 0;
 
-		if (signal_pending(current))
-			return_VALUE(-ERESTARTSYS);
-	}
+	ACPI_FUNCTION_TRACE("acpi_bus_generate_event");
 
-	spin_lock_irqsave(&acpi_bus_event_lock, flags);
-	entry =
-	    list_entry(acpi_bus_event_list.next, struct acpi_bus_event, node);
-	if (entry)
-		list_del(&entry->node);
-	spin_unlock_irqrestore(&acpi_bus_event_lock, flags);
+	if (!device)
+		return_VALUE(-EINVAL);
 
-	if (!entry)
-		return_VALUE(-ENODEV);
+	spin_lock_irqsave(&acpi_bus_event_lock, flags);
+	/* drop event on the floor if no one's listening */
+	if (list_empty(&acpi_event_listener_list)) {
+		spin_unlock_irqrestore(&acpi_bus_event_lock, flags);
+		return_VALUE(0);
+	}
 
-	memcpy(event, entry, sizeof(struct acpi_bus_event));
+	list_for_each_entry(listener, &acpi_event_listener_list, node) {
+		event = &listener->buffer[listener->head];
+		listener->head = (listener->head + 1) & (ACPI_EVENT_BUFFER_SIZE - 1);
+		strcpy(event->device_class, device->pnp.device_class);
+		strcpy(event->bus_id, device->pnp.bus_id);
+		event->type = type;
+		event->data = data;
+	}
+	spin_unlock_irqrestore(&acpi_bus_event_lock, flags);
 
-	kfree(entry);
+	wake_up_interruptible(&acpi_bus_event_queue);
 
 	return_VALUE(0);
 }
 
-EXPORT_SYMBOL(acpi_bus_receive_event);
+EXPORT_SYMBOL(acpi_bus_generate_event);
 
 /* --------------------------------------------------------------------------
                              Notification Handling
diff --git a/include/acpi/acpi_bus.h b/include/acpi/acpi_bus.h
index 0b54e9a..4ae8d07 100644
--- a/include/acpi/acpi_bus.h
+++ b/include/acpi/acpi_bus.h
@@ -313,6 +313,14 @@ struct acpi_bus_event {
 	u32 data;
 };
 
+#define ACPI_EVENT_BUFFER_SIZE 32
+struct acpi_event_listener {
+	struct acpi_bus_event	buffer[ACPI_EVENT_BUFFER_SIZE];
+	int			head;
+	int			tail;
+	struct list_head	node;
+};
+
 extern struct subsystem acpi_subsys;
 
 /*
@@ -324,6 +332,8 @@ void acpi_bus_data_handler(acpi_handle h
 int acpi_bus_get_status(struct acpi_device *device);
 int acpi_bus_get_power(acpi_handle handle, int *state);
 int acpi_bus_set_power(acpi_handle handle, int state);
+int acpi_bus_register_event_listener(struct acpi_event_listener *listener);
+int acpi_bus_unregister_event_listener(struct acpi_event_listener *listener);
 int acpi_bus_generate_event(struct acpi_device *device, u8 type, int data);
 int acpi_bus_receive_event(struct acpi_bus_event *event);
 int acpi_bus_register_driver(struct acpi_driver *driver);
